YARMOUTH — Lewiston scored two power play goals to pull away from Yarmouth/Freeport and earn a 3-0 win Saturday at Travis Roy Arena.
The Blue Devils (2-0) broke a scoreless tie when Leah Dube set up Leah Landry for a power-play goal with 9:16 remaining in the second period. Lilly Gish made it 2-0 with a power-play goal set up by Charlotte Cloutier with 10:28 to play in the third.
Six minutes later, Toree St. Hilaire set up Dube for Lewiston’s third goal.
Blue Devils goalie Kim McLaughlin made 12 saves and shut out the Clippers (0-2).
